Meyer Sound PANTHER system optimizes Ghost tour in USA

LightSoundJournal.com: The systems engineer (SE) for both tour legs was Michael Lawrence, whose other hats include SE/FOH mixer for Miguel, senior instructor for Rational Acoustics, and co-host of the ProSoundWeb Signal to Noise podcast. Ghost’s long-time FOH engineer, Dave Nutbrown, was also back for the second round and he recommended taking out another LEO Family rig.
